The "My Beijing" Photo Competition started in Beijing on December 5th, organized by the Beijing Administration Bureau.
The competition focuses on photos or videos which are definitive of the bustling metropolis. The first place winner will receive a free trip to China.
It aims to explore Beijing's image and recapture the spirit of Beijing during the games. It's also the first time that a national photo competition has mainly focused on attracting foreign participants, said Xiong Yumei, deputy director of the Beijing Tourism Administration. "Everyone used up all their memory cards used in their cameras, tape recorders and computers. It was suggested that even batteries sold out quickly during the games." She remarked.
Impressed by volunteers' great efforts during the Beijing Olympics, Jiang Wei, director of information centre of Beijing foreign Affair office, encourages them to take part.
"'The 'My Beijing Photo Competition' is a great opportunity for them to share private photos and their experiences with us. Via Ebeijing.com, our official website, we fully support the event and encourage the volunteers to participate in the competition."
According to the Beijing Administration Bureau, the competition will last three months. Upload your photos or videos to the official Web site of the Beijing Tourism Administration (http://english.visitbeijing.com.cn/) or send them to service@ebeijing.gov.cn or crieng@cri.com.cn by March 1, 2009.
